Must-Visit Tourist Spots SRHU
Rishikesh
~ 15 km
A spiritual town known for yoga, meditation, and adventure sports on the banks of River Ganga.
Robber's Cave
~ 28 km
A unique river cave formation where a stream of water flows inside the cave.
Mindrolling Monastery
~ 27 km
One of the largest Buddhist stupas and a prominent Tibetan Buddhist monastery in India.
Sahastradhara
~ 32 km
Translated as 'thousandfold spring', known for its cascading waterfalls and sulfur springs.
Forest Research Institute (FRI)
~ 26 km
A premier institution with stunning colonial architecture, sprawling grounds, and museums on forestry.
Tapkeshwar Temple
~ 30 km
An ancient temple dedicated to Lord Shiva, situated in a natural cave where water continuously drips on the Shivling.
Malsi Deer Park
~ 22 km
A mini zoological park and a popular picnic spot, especially for families.
Lachhiwala Nature Park
~ 7 km
A serene picnic spot amidst lush forests, known for its pleasant environment and water bodies.
Buddha Temple (Clement Town)
~ 27 km
A beautiful and peaceful Tibetan Buddhist temple with vibrant murals and a grand stupa.
Paltan Bazaar
~ 29 km
One of Dehradun's oldest and most bustling markets, offering a variety of goods from clothing to local handicrafts.
Weekend Getaways
Chakrata
~ 100 km
A secluded and pristine hill station, cantonment town known for its peaceful environment and natural beauty.
Lansdowne
~ 160 km
A tranquil hill station known for its pristine beauty, pine forests, and colonial-era charm.
Jim Corbett National Park
~ 150 km
India's oldest national park, famous for its Bengal tigers and rich biodiversity.
Devprayag
~ 100 km
A holy town located at the confluence of the Alaknanda and Bhagirathi rivers, forming the Ganga.
Kausani
~ 190 km
A picturesque hill station offering panoramic views of the Himalayan peaks, often called the 'Switzerland of India'.
Ranikhet
~ 200 km
A charming hill station known for its majestic Himalayan views, ancient temples, and lush golf course.
Pauri
~ 150 km
A scenic town perched on a hillside, offering breathtaking panoramic views of the snow-capped Himalayan range.
Auli
~ 150 km to Joshimath base
A popular skiing destination in the Garhwal Himalayas, offering stunning views and cable car rides.
Rudraprayag
~ 140 km
A sacred town at the confluence of the Alaknanda and Mandakini rivers, a gateway to Kedarnath and Badrinath.
Joshimath
~ 150 km
A significant pilgrimage center and gateway to several Himalayan expeditions and religious sites like Badrinath and Auli.
